Underwriter Position
The primary responsibility of the Underwriter position will be to conduct the required due diligence to determine the creditworthiness of prospective applicants and existing customers. The product is targeted at Small & Medium sized businesses (5MM to 100MM ARR). The Underwriter will be responsible for reviewing, analyzing, and approving credit product applications (business financial documents such as P&L Statements, Balance Sheet and Tax Returns) and is responsible for timely turnaround on applications. The role requires prior experience in this space. Essential Functions and Responsibilities: Review credit applications for credit products and analyze applicable information (credit reports, bank data, financial data, etc) to make credit decisions in accordance with the credit policy. Conduct due diligence such as performing credit searches, UCC, judgment lien and tax lien searches. Ensuring that all required documentation is received for KYC and KYB requirements. Determine appropriate credit limits based on financial information and creditworthiness. Use discretionary judgment for credit decisions not conforming to the credit policy and communicate due diligence results to senior management to obtain the necessary approvals on all exceptions to the credit policy. Responsible for conducting underwriting reviews on existing customers for credit line increases.
